Crime overview

Princess Margaret Avenue area has the 7th lowest crime rate of 26 local areas in Newington , and the 159th lowest crime rate of 449 local areas in Thanet .

This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around Princess Margaret Avenue (CT12 6LG) in the last 12 months was 47.2 per 1,000 residents and was 69.1% lower than the Newington average (152.5 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 10 offences recorded. The least common crime was Criminal damage and arson with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Drugs ( 100.0% YoY). Other major crime categories were broadly unchanged compared to 2025.

Violent crimes totalled 11 (≈ 34.6 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 10.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-89.7%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Princess Margaret Avenue (CT12 6LG), the main crime hotspot is near Calverden Road. Police recorded 45 crimes here, including 33 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
